WebFinancial Aid at Penn Foster. Federal financial aid is not accepted by Penn Foster. Even if the financial aid is in the form of student loans or grants, such as the Pell Grant, available via FAFSA, Penn Foster cannot accept them. Financial aid comes in two different forms: gift aid and self-help aid. Gift aid includes grants and scholarships and does not require repayment. Self-help aid must be earned or paid back. Award Information Eligibility card shop orbitalWeb9. aug 2024 · Penn Foster College Financial Aid. Penn Foster College does not accept FAFSA benefits or other federal financial aid. It also offers fewer financial aid opportunities compared to other undergraduate private or public schools.
